Since nothing other the IMS show is scheduled this month, I decided that an impromptu ride was in order. Therefore, I have scheduled one for Jan. 23 (Saturday). Meeting place will be at Horne's Restaurant http://www.hornes.com/ in Port Royal, VA at 9:00 for breakfast. For those who haven't been, Horne's is at the intersection of Routes 301 and 17. A 100+ mile ride will follow taking us over through, and down the Northern Neck, stopping at Christ Church for a little culture, then back across the rivah continuing SE for a spin around Gwynn's island, ending up in Mathews for lunch. Restaurant TBD. Of course, all of this is weather permitting. Hope to see you there.
